23 March 2022
Written question
To ask Her Majesty's Government what plans they have to divert crops intended for biofuel production into food production.
Source: Lords
5 April 2022
Answer
In 2019, 96,000 hectares of agricultural land in the UK were used to grow crops for bioenergy. This area represents just over 1.6% of the arable land in the UK. 20% of the land used for bioenergy was for biofuel (biodiesel and bioethanol) for the road tra...
